The key elements which you must include in your annotation are:

 

  1. Complete Bibliographical Reference (this is usually placed at top of your annotation)
  2. Name of the Author and Source Title
  3. The thesis of Your Source (this includes the main idea explored by the author followed by the significance of the study)
  4. Methodology or framework employed
  5. Findings/Results ( a brief analysis as to what was concluded from the study)
  6. Critical Remark (Evaluating the validity of source)
  7. Relevancy to your research (how the source will help you write your research)

 

Make sure you have all these seven points highlighted in your source and mentioned in your annotation. Also, make sure to format your annotation according to your target citation style. Here below you will find an annotated bibliography example given by a paper writing service. This specific annotation is formatted in APA referencing style.

 

Reardon, S. F., & Bischoff, K. (2011). Income inequality and income segregation. American Journal of Sociology, 116(4), 1092-1153.

 

Sean F. Reardon and Kendra Bischoff analyzed the consequences of income inequality across different social classes, races, and ethnicities. The essay writer hypothesized a strong relationship between income inequality and income segregation, an impact that is readily visible among colored families compared to Whites. Analyzing the data from the 100 largest metropolitan areas in the United States, the results showed that income segregation in the metropolitan areas under study showed a marked increase from the year 1970 to 2000 with varying magnitude. The sharpest increase in the growth of income segregation was observed in the 1980s. The results showed that only the top 10% of the residents receive 45% of the total country's incomes resulting in social stratification, minimizing the contact across various social classes. The study offers a concrete overview of income distribution over the past three decades which adds to the validity of the source. The incorporation of this study helped me evaluate the social, political, and economic implications of the unequal distribution of resources across various social classes.
